What is an EV Conversion Kit?

An electric vehicle conversion kit is a set of components designed to replace a standard car’s internal combustion engine with an electric drivetrain.  These kits offer a more affordable and ecological alternative to purchasing a brand-new EV.

A complete electric vehicle conversion kit typically includes:

  • Electric motor – Replaces the petrol/diesel engine
  • Battery pack – Powers the electric motor
  • Motor controller – Regulates energy flow
  • ChargerRecharges the battery via AC or DC input
  • Wiring harness – Connects all systems
  • Display dashboard – Shows speed, range, battery level
  • Mounting hardware – Brackets and adapters for installation

The idea is simple: keep your existing car body and shell, but replace its “heart” with a new electric soul.

Types of EV Conversion Kits

There are different types of electric vehicle conversion kits depending on your goals and vehicle compatibility.

Full Electric Vehicle Conversion Kit

This type completely removes the engine and replaces it with an all-electric powertrain. It’s ideal for those who want to experience the full EV benefits, with zero fuel and zero emissions.

Best for: Sedans, hatchbacks, SUVs, and commercial vans
Pro Tip: Ensure proper heat management systems are added.

Hybrid EV Conversion Kit

In this setup, the kit adds an electric drive assist to the existing engine. This hybrid electric vehicle conversion kit boosts fuel efficiency and lowers emissions without completely eliminating the combustion engine.

Best for: Fleet operators, rural drivers, and transitional users

DIY Electric Vehicle Conversion Kit

DIY electric vehicle conversion kits are adaptable, customizable, and can be installed in home garages (with the appropriate tools).

Includes: Motor, controller, battery case, cables, throttle pedal, etc.
Cost-effective: Starts around $2,000 and scales with performance level

GM EV Conversion Kit

GM’s eCrate lineup includes a powerful electric vehicle conversion kit aimed at vintage muscle cars and light trucks. These kits include high-voltage batteries and are designed to be easily swapped into existing engine mounts.

Ford EV Conversion Kit

Ford’s Eluminator electric crate motor is designed for modern retrofits and works seamlessly with both the F-150 and classic Mustangs. The brand prioritizes OEM-level quality in its EV kits.

Electric Vehicle Conversion Kit for VW Bug & Frame

Vintage Volkswagen Beetles are popular in the DIY conversion scene. Kits are widely available and ideal for beginners. EV West and Zelectric are among the top sellers of plug-and-play VW kits.

Region-Specific EV Conversion Kits in 2025

🇬🇧 Electric Vehicle Conversion Kit UK

In the United Kingdom, the demand for EV retrofits is increasing rapidly. Kits are available for both classic and modern vehicles, with brands such as Electric Classic Cars and EV Europe offering road-legal, MOT-compliant kits.

🇨🇦 Electric Vehicle Conversion Kit Canada

Canadian weather-ready conversion kits feature improved insulation and cold-start mechanisms. Canadian EV, for example, offers EV kits that are compliant with local regulations in cities such as Toronto, Vancouver, and Quebec.

Things to Consider Before Installing

  • Battery range – Aim for 100–150 km for city use
  • Legal compliance – Local laws may require re-registration or inspection
  • Safety standards – Install only from certified professionals or verified kits
  • Software integration – Many modern kits include Bluetooth and app features
  • Availability of spare parts – Check for local support or service centers
